When people think about puppy training, they often imagine teaching commands such as sit, stay, or shake hands. While obedience skills are important, many trainers believe one of the most valuable abilities a puppy can develop is problem-solving.

Problem-solving teaches puppies how to think independently, stay calm during challenges, and adapt to unfamiliar situations. These skills influence confidence, emotional stability, and behavior long after the puppy stage has passed.

What Are Problem-Solving Skills in Dogs?

Problem-solving occurs whenever a puppy encounters a challenge and works through it successfully.

Examples include:

  • Finding a hidden toy.
  • Navigating around an obstacle.
  • Learning how a puzzle feeder works.
  • Figuring out how to reach a reward.
  • Exploring a new environment confidently.

Each successful experience teaches the puppy that challenges can be solved rather than feared.

Why Confidence and Problem-Solving Are Connected

Confident puppies are not born confident. Confidence develops through positive experiences and successful interactions with the world.

Puppies that regularly overcome small challenges often become:

  • More adaptable
  • More resilient
  • Less fearful
  • Better at handling change
  • More willing to try new experiences

Why Frustration Tolerance Matters

Life regularly presents challenges for dogs.

Examples include:

  • Waiting patiently at doors
  • Remaining calm around distractions
  • Handling delayed rewards
  • Coping with unfamiliar environments

Problem-solving activities teach puppies that temporary frustration does not mean failure.

This ability to remain calm during challenges often improves impulse control later in life.

Mental Exercise Can Be More Exhausting Than Physical Exercise

Many owners focus heavily on physical activity while overlooking mental stimulation.

In reality, ten minutes of concentrated thinking can tire a puppy as much as a long walk.

Examples of mentally stimulating activities include:

  • Scent games
  • Puzzle toys
  • Food-dispensing toys
  • Training exercises
  • Hide-and-seek games

Mental workouts help reduce boredom while supporting healthy development.

Puppies Learn Through Exploration

Exploration plays an important role in canine learning.

Allowing puppies to safely investigate:

  • New sounds
  • Different surfaces
  • Novel objects
  • Various environments

helps develop curiosity and confidence.

Controlled exposure often reduces fear later in life.

Why Some Puppies Give Up Too Quickly

Just like people, some puppies become frustrated easily.

Signs may include:

  • Barking at challenges
  • Walking away quickly
  • Seeking immediate help
  • Losing focus rapidly

Gradually increasing difficulty teaches puppies persistence and patience.

Everyday Opportunities for Problem-Solving

Owners can encourage thinking skills during normal routines.

Examples include:

  • Hiding treats for scent work
  • Changing walking routes
  • Introducing new toys
  • Practicing simple training games
  • Rotating enrichment activities

Small daily challenges often produce meaningful long-term benefits.
